Position Summary
This position supports and enhances Kinston Community Health Center’s Outreach Team by assessing patient needs and reviewing care plans to help individuals access the most appropriate level of care within the correct department or service area. The role also focuses on addressing broader social determinants of health, working to bridge gaps between vulnerable populations and essential health and social service systems. Through outreach, coordination, and advocacy, this position plays a vital role in improving health outcomes and promoting equitable access to care.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Maintains no less than a 250 patient caseload annually
  • Attends community meetings as assigned
  • Greet all patients and visitors with professionalism and warmth.
  • Conduct outreach activities such as home visits, community education, and health screenings. Assist with mobile health clinics as instructed. Attends other community health events, other than those of the KCHC as assigned
  • Support enrollment efforts for programs like Medicaid and Healthcare.gov insurance plans.
  • Educate patients and community members about sliding fee programs, and assist with application and renewal processes.
  • Must be able to complete patient registration and slide scale information creating or updating existing patient records in the EHR system. 
  • Assist with case management and care navigation services, helping patients access medical, behavioral, and social services.
  • Research and connect patients to community-based resources based on care plans and individual needs.
  • Accurately complete and document outreach activities, charge entries, and self-scheduling in systems such as NextGen.
  • Ensure all documentation andmio interactions comply with HIPAA and organizational policies.
  • Maintain confidentiality of all patient records, applications, and personal information.
  • Performs daily vehicle safety checks documenting and storing those records on the Community Outreach Server. Assist with transportation if required.
  • Attend and participate in internal meetings, trainings, and professional development opportunities.
  • Assist with population health initiatives and participate in organizational events or community-based programs.
  • Maintain a professional appearance and demeanor while representing the organization.
  • Must be able to schedule appointments, communicate with patients in a linguistically and appropriate manner
  • Perform all other duties as assigned.
